Why are removed search heads still showing in the "splunk show kvstore-status" command?

I have old searchheads that were removed via "splunk remove shcluster-member" command.  They rightfully do not show when I run "splunk show shcluster-status", however when I run  "splunk show kvstore-status" all the removed searchheads still show in this listing.  How do I get them removed from the kvstore clustering as well?

@briancronrath Hello Brian, The instance is automatically deleted from the KV store when it is removed from the search head cluster. The instance shouldn't be included in the KV store  outcomes. If it does show up, your search head cluster may not be functioning properly.
